Munising Man Wins $17,197 Michigan Rolldown Jackpot Prize!

LANSING, April 11, 2003 – A Munising man is rolling in dough after matching all five numbers in the April 1 Michigan Rolldown drawing to win a $17,197 prize! That day’s winning numbers were: 2, 10, 14, 18 and 26.

In total for the April 1 drawing, 17,914 winners shared $58,245 in prizes. In addition to the sole jackpot winner, 95 winners matched four numbers to win a $74 prize; 1,800 winners matched three numbers to win a $10 prize; and 16,018 winners matched two numbers to win the $1 prize.

The 72-year-old winner, who requested anonymity, purchased the winning ticket at New Baltimore Town & Country,
36011 Green St., in New Baltimore.

"WOW!" said the winner. "I can’t believe that I won a jackpot prize!"

The lucky retiree said he chose his winning number combination based upon the birthdates of his children and grandchildren.

Prior to turning the winning ticket in at the Lottery’s regional office in Sterling Heights, the winner said he kept it in his wallet at all times to ensure its safety.

The lucky man, who is an active member in his church and senior club and enjoys walking and swimming in his spare time, said he plans to invest part of his winnings and donate the rest to his church.

The first Michigan Rolldown drawing was held on February 28, 2000. Drawings are held seven days a week at 7:29 p.m. The cost to play is $1.00 per wager. Tickets are available at more than 7,000 Lottery retailers statewide.
